## Further reading

Reads against the Cairnvault store pass through a bloom filter to skip disk lookups for absent keys. Plugins must not bypass the filter layer; false positives are expected (~1%), false negatives are a bug. Filter sizing, rotation schedule, and the plugin hook contract are covered on the internal page below.

operations page: https://superset.kelvicorp.example/pipeline/run/display/view/9edfe8e23ee3f5ff

Marlowe Dynamics has formally proposed a joint venture to co-develop the Sablewind logistics platform. Their draft terms split development costs evenly and grant us exclusive distribution in the northern territories. Our counsel has reviewed the outline and flags no structural issues, though governance terms need tightening. A decision is requested at next week's executive session. Branch managers should treat this as strictly internal until announced. The confidential rationale follows below.

confidential, fawig-bagep: Gross margin on Oliael came in at 20 percent against a plan of 20 percent. Only 3 of the 140 pilot accounts renewed Oliael, so a churn review is set for July 15.

## TKT-4471: Signature check failing on thumbnail queue artifacts

The Mothlight thumbnail generation queue rejects the 5.2 worker image — signature verification fails at pull time on every Dunmere node. Cause: the release was signed with the retired January key after rotation. Blocking tonight's deploy. Fix: re-sign the image and the queue config bundle, then re-push. For the re-sign, use the current deploy key, which follows.

release key, kawip-hafop: bky3_mxv

**Capacity note — Vellastra dispatch simulator.** For the eng sync: simulating the 40-car Marrowgate tower at 10x speed saturates one worker at roughly 9k rider events/sec, so we'll shard by bank rather than by floor. Memory stays flat if the event ring is sized correctly. The knobs we propose locking in are these.

tuning table, hahof-tafop:
RATE_LIMITS = {
    "ulaix": 10,
    "wenath": 1,
}